J M Smucker Capital Expenditures (CapEx) Growth & History (SJM)

J M Smucker's capital expenditures (capex) was $317.4M for fiscal 2026.

View full J M Smucker company overview

J M Smucker annual capital expenditures (capex) history

J M Smucker annual capital expenditures (capex)

Fiscal yearPeriod endedCapital expenditures (CapEx)ChangeGrowth
20262026-04-30$317.4M−$76.4M−19.40%
20252025-04-30$393.8M−$192.7M−32.86%
20242024-04-30$586.5M$109.1M+22.85%
20232023-04-30$477.4M$59.9M+14.35%
20222022-04-30$417.5M$110.8M+36.13%
20212021-04-30$306.7M$37.4M+13.89%
20202020-04-30$269.3M−$90.5M−25.15%
20192019-04-30$359.8M$37.9M+11.77%
20182018-04-30$321.9M$129.5M+67.31%
20172017-04-30$192.4M−$9.0M−4.47%
20162016-04-30$201.4M−$46.3M−18.69%
20152015-04-30$247.7M−$31.8M−11.38%
20142014-04-30$279.5M$73.0M+35.35%
20132013-04-30$206.5M−$67.7M−24.69%
20122012-04-30$274.2M$94.1M+52.25%
20112011-04-30$180.1M$43.1M+31.48%
20102010-04-30$137.0M$28.1M+25.78%
20092009-04-30$108.9M

J M Smucker capital expenditures (capex) trends

Over the last five fiscal years, J M Smucker's capital expenditures (capex) increased from $306.7M to $317.4M, a change of $10.7M. The latest reported quarter, Q1 2027, shows $88.4M.

What capital expenditures (CapEx) mean

Capital expenditures, commonly called CapEx, are cash investments in long-lived assets such as property, plants, equipment, infrastructure, and productive software. CapEx can support future growth or maintain existing operations, but it reduces current-period free cash flow.

Calculation and source

SEC-reported capital expenditures

TickerStat standardizes cash payments for property, plant, equipment, and other productive assets reported in company SEC filings. When a filer reports separate qualifying CapEx components instead of a total, those components are combined for the same fiscal period. Fiscal periods can differ from calendar years, so exact period-end dates are included.
